I've done some more testing of this problem, and here's some more detail:

- I re-installed 2.2.10 and the problem went away.

- I tried switching to mod_proxy_ajp by changing the "http:" prefix in the ProxyPass and ProxyPassReverse to "ajp:" After restarting Apache, I started to get the DNS errors again. Reinstalling Apache (sudo make install) fixed the problem.

- Note that the DNS lookup for subdomain.domain.com is only registered on my internal DNS (BIND9) server. This is because the subdomains are meant only to be publicized behind my firewall. Performing a "dig" for subdomain.domain.com works fine. And of course I can get to Tomcat/Hudson just fine until the problem happens.

- When in the error state, I get this DNS failure regardless of whether Tomcat is running.

- I've never seen this problem before even across many Apache/Tomcat config file changes and restarts.

- I had initially assumed the problem was introduced by the 2.2.10 change as it's the only difference and I noticed the changelog had a number of mod_proxy changes.

Questions:

- Is Apache caching some proxy DNS requests?
- I assume the error is purely inside Apache and mod_proxy right?
- What could cause this error?
- Why would an install clear up the problem?

I just installed the latest 2.2.10 version of Apache web server and noticed it's broken my Tomcat+Hudson setup. I've confirmed that falling back to 2.2.9 eliminates the problem. I suppose it could be an issue in my config that was only uncovered with the latest version, but for now I'll assume it's a real problem.

My httpd.conf:
...
LoadModule proxy_module modules/mod_proxy.so
...
ProxyRequests off
...
ProxyPass /hudson/ http://subdomain.domain.com:8080/hudson/
ProxyPassReverse /hudson/ http://subdomain.domain.com:8080/hudson/

Using 2.2.10, when I navigate to http://subdomain.domain.com:8080/hudson/ everything works fine. So Tomcat+Hudson is good. When I go to http://subdomain.domain.com/hudson/ I get a 502 GET /hudson/ error reporting a DNS failure for subdomain.domain.com. Again, both approaches work fine under 2.2.9.

Here's what shows up in my Apache error log:
[Tue Nov 04 16:04:55 2008] [error] [client X.X.X.X] proxy: DNS lookup failure for: subdomain.domain.com returned by /hudson/
